Zeidler boosts fund governance with AI and automation

Zeidler Group has expanded its ongoing fund governance services with the integration of automation and AI technology.

The upgraded service focuses on supporting investment managers across the EU, EEA and UK. By automating the dissemination of filings and documents to the correct regulators, Zeidler aims to reduce risks linked to manual processes while ensuring accurate and timely submissions.

The development strengthens compliance processes and creates more reliable oversight through Zeidler Swift, the company’s proprietary platform.

According to the firm, automation now guarantees regulatory filings meet local compliance requirements, while also maintaining consistent monitoring. This approach not only increases accuracy but also streamlines workflows, ultimately enhancing trust in the governance process.

The enhancement reflects Zeidler Group’s long-standing focus on continuous innovation in regulatory services. The company emphasises that its integration of automation and AI into fund governance is not a shift in strategy, but an extension of its mission to adapt to the increasingly demanding and deadline-driven funds industry.

Zeidler Group head of regulatory services division Patricia Nitschke said, “Once we have supported our clients with registering their investment funds with the regulatory authorities, our support continues and we provide ongoing fund governance, which includes, amongst other services, the filing of updated fund documents, such as offering documents, annual and semi-annual reports, PRIIPs and UCITS K(I)IDs.

“As an investment funds lawyer, I know how time-sensitive and precise filings must be. Our mission has always been to empower clients with reliable, efficient, and forward-thinking services. I am proud that our Regulatory Services team delivers solutions that continue to raise the bar in safeguarding compliance, reducing oversight and non-compliance risks, and ensuring that clients continue to receive the highest standard of service.” 

Zeidler Group executive vice president of technology Prashant Patil said, ““In addition to strengthening the robustness of our own systems, this enhancement allows us to seamlessly interconnect our tools, and allows our team to have an overall oversight of all documents we file and produce for our clients.

“From creating key documents such as PRIIPs KIDs to automatically submitting them to the relevant regulators and then disseminating the filed versions to all required recipients, the entire process is now managed in just a few clicks. This improved, automated and AI-powered flow brings our technology and regulatory teams together, creating a seamless and enhanced service for our client.”
